    Abstract: A light source apparatus, capable of supplying white light including a predetermined wavelength band and a special light, which is light including the predetermined wavelength band and narrower in a band than the white light, includes: a first light source configured to emit light in a first wavelength band including the predetermined wavelength band, a second light source configured to emit light in a second wavelength band including the predetermined wavelength band, and a dichroic mirror configured to selectively transmit light in the predetermined wavelength band from one light of the lights in the first and second wavelength bands, selectively reflect light in a third wavelength band other than the predetermined wavelength band from the other light of the lights in the first and second wavelength bands, and mix and emit the light in the predetermined wavelength band and the light in the third wavelength band.

    Abstract: A light source device to illuminate a target to be imaged by an imaging unit which includes N kinds of light detection elements which wavelength sensitivity regions are different each other includes a light source section, an insertion portion, an illumination light emitting portion and a light guide member. The light source section emits M kinds of narrow-band light which have different peak wavelengths, a difference between the peak wavelengths being equal to or more than an effective wavelength gap. The insertion portion is configured to be inserted into an internal space of an object. The illumination light emitting portion is provided in the insertion portion and which emits an illumination light. The light guide member guides the narrow-band light emitted from the light source section to the illumination light emitting portion.

    Abstract: A light source device includes an excitation light source, a light guide member and a wavelength conversion unit. The wavelength conversion unit includes an optical element disposed on an optical axis and with which excitation light emitted from the light guide member is irradiated to reflect, scatter, or diffract the excitation light, a wavelength conversion member disposed on an optical path of the excitation light reflected, scattered, or diffracted by the optical element to convert the excitation light into wavelength converted light and an emission opening portion that emits the wavelength converted light converted by the wavelength conversion member.

    Abstract: A light source device includes a first semiconductor light source, a second semiconductor light source, and a wavelength converter. The first semiconductor light source emits light in a first wavelength range. The second semiconductor light source emits light in a second wavelength range different from the first wavelength range. The wavelength converter absorbs the light in the first wavelength range to emit light in a third wavelength range different from either of the first wavelength range and the second wavelength range, and transmits the light in the second wavelength range substantially entirely.

    Abstract: An endoscope apparatus includes alight source, a bendable insertion section to be inserted into an observation target, a light guide path which is provided in the insertion section and which guides light emitted from the light source, an illumination light emitter which is provided at the distal end of the insertion section and which emits at least some of the light guided by the light guide path to the observation target as illumination light, a curvature sensor which detects a bending shape of at least part of the insertion section, and an illumination light controller which controls an optical characteristic of the illumination light on the basis of the bending shape of the insertion section detected by the curvature sensor.

    Abstract: An endoscope apparatus includes an imager configured to detect reflected and scattered light of illumination light radiated to an observation object and output an imaging signal, the illumination light including light in three wavelength ranges corresponding to first, second, and third depth regions, and an image processor including an intermediate emphasis image generator configured to generate an intermediate emphasis image, based on a first emphasis image signal generated based on emphasis narrowband light, a first non-emphasis image signal generated based on non-emphasis narrowband, and image signals corresponding to all wavelength ranges not including the first emphasis and non-emphasis image signals, and a display image generator configured to generate a display image based on the intermediate emphasis image.
